Hundreds of veterans from around the Southern Tier visited American Legion Herman Kent Post 777 on Jackson Avenue Sunday to receive their COVID-19 vaccines.
The clinic was the largest rural outreach program that the United States Department of Veterans Affairs has undertaken thus far, with 800 doses of the Pfizer vaccine on site for distribution.
“You can see it here, it is a pretty well-oiled machine where they are only on site for 20 minutes, 25 minutes tops,” said Sean Lindstrom, COVID-19 vaccine coordinator for the VA Western New York Health System. “We are able to flip these veterans through very quickly and receive a high number of patients through.
